Frost Sensitivity: Diagnosis, Causes, and Therapies
The cold allergy, also known as cold urticaria, is a skin reaction with specific characteristics. This condition is often mistakenly considered an allergy, whereas from a medical perspective, it is actually a type of hives. Instead of a reaction from the immune system, various chemicals, such as histamine, are released in the skin due to the cold, causing the appearance of itchy, red blisters. The symptoms that develop on the affected skin surface in response to sudden cold are striking: the skin becomes red, swollen, and intense itching occurs. Infectious Yawning – Some Are Protected Against It
The world of research continually unveils new discoveries that help us better understand human behavior and various psychological phenomena. Yawning, a reflex familiar to most people, deserves special attention as it can indicate not only fatigue but also affect our relationships with others. The contagious nature of yawning, where one person’s yawn encourages others to yawn as well, is a phenomenon that has sparked significant scientific interest. Recent studies have shown that children of different age groups and developmental stages respond differently to this reflex.
